About this event

Join Google Cloud Developer Programs Engineer Charlie Engelke and learn how to use Cloud Functions. You will:

  • Create a small serverless application demonstrating a simple microservices architecture.
  • Create a Pub/Sub topic and subscription
  • Create Cloud Functions to process published messages in JavaScript and Python, using the Cloud Console UI, and using gcloud command-line interface in Google Cloud Shell.
  • Create a CloudSQL database to store the status of the processed widgets.
  • Use the Runtime Configurator to store and share credentials with Cloud Functions.
  • Create a Cloud Scheduler Job to call an HTTP endpoint.
  • How to filter and export Cloud Logging messages to Cloud Pub/Sub
  • How to trigger Cloud Functions from Pub/Sub
  • How to do write a Cloud Function to do simple processing
  • How to update a VM's metadata
